Ejemplos de Python Codigos
Ejemplos de Python Codigos
16 ejemplos o ejercicios sencillos en el lenguaje Phyton con sus Códigos recuerden no es copiar es practicar sobre
todo entender bien de qué trata los ejercicios y sus códigos.
1. Programa que imprima los 25 primeros números naturales
###Programa que imprima los 25 primeros números naturales
n = 1
while n <= 25:
print n,
n += 1
2. Imprimir los números impares desde el 1 al 25, ambos inclusive
###Imprimir los números impares desde el 1 al 25, ambos inclusive
n = 1
h = ''
while n <= 25:
if n%2 != 0:
h += ' %i' % n
n += 1
print h
9. Programa que imprima los nuumeros impares desde el 100 hasta la unidad y calcule su suma n = 100
###Programa que imprima los nuumeros impares desde el 100 hasta la unidad y calcule su suma
n = 100
h = 0
while n >= 1:
if n%2 != 0:
print n,
h += n
n -= 1
print 'y su suma es: %i' % h
11. Imprimir los numeros del 1 al 100 y calcular la suma de todos los nuumeros pares por un lado, y por otro, la de
los impares.
##Imprimir los numeros del 1 al 100 y calcular la suma de todos los nuumeros
###pares por un lado, y por otro, la de los impares.
n = 1
p = 0
i = 0
while n <= 100:
print n,
if n%2 == 0:
p += n
else:
i += n
n += 1
print '\nLa suma de los pares es igual a %i' % p
print 'La suma de los impares es igual a %i' % i
12. Introducir dos numeros por teclado. Imprimir los numeros que hay entre ellos comenzando por el mas pequeno.
Contar cuantos hay y cuantos de ellos son pares. Calcular la suma de los pares
##Introducir dos numeros por teclado. Imprimir los numeros que hay entre ellos
###comenzando por el mas pequeno. Contar cuantos hay y cuantos de ellos son
###pares. Calcular la suma de los pares
p = 0
cp = 0
c = 0
n = 0
h = 0
h1 = input('Primer numero: ')
h2 = input('Segundo numero: ')
if h1 > h2:
n = h2
h = h1
else:
n = h1
h = h2
while n < h:
n += 1
if n == h:
break
c += 1
print n,
if n%2 == 0:
cp += 1
p += n
print '\nEntre % i y %i hay %i numeros siendo %i pares' % (h1, h2, c, cp)
print 'La suma de los pares es %i' % p
13. Imprimir y contar los numeros multiplos de 3 que hay entre 1 y 100.
### Imprimir y contar los numeros multiplos de 3 que hay entre 1 y 100.
n = 1
h = 0
while n < 100:
if n%3 == 0:
print n,
h += 1
n += 1
print '\nEntre 1 y 100 hay %i numeros multiplos de 3' % h
14. Imprimir, sumar y contar los numeros que son a la vez multiplos de 2 y de 3, que hay entre la unidad y un
determinado numero introducido por el teclado.
### Imprimir, sumar y contar los numeros que son a la vez multiplos de 2 y
###de 3, que hay entre la unidad y un determinado numero introducido por el
###teclado.
n = 1
num = input('Llegar hasta: ')
h = 0
suma = 0
while True:
if 3*n > num:
break
if (3*n)%2 == 0:
print 3*n,
h += 1
suma += 3*n
n += 1
print '\nEntre 1 y %i hay %i numeros multiplos de 3 y de 2' % (num, h)
print 'Dichos numeros suman %i' % suma